FAQs of Light Creosote oil (LCO):


Q: How should Light Creosote Oil (LCO) be stored for optimum shelf life?

A: Light Creosote Oil should be stored in tightly sealed containers, such as HDPE drums or steel barrels, away from heat sources and direct sunlight to maintain its stability and one-year shelf life.

Q: What are the ideal applications for LCO?

A: LCO is primarily used in industrial settings for wood preservation, as a disinfectant, and as a chemical intermediate, ensuring enhanced durability and utility in these industries.

Q: When is protective equipment necessary while handling LCO?

A: Protective equipment, such as gloves and safety goggles, should be worn at all times to prevent skin contact and inhalation, due to the toxic and flammable properties of LCO.

Q: What are the main handling precautions for LCO?

A: Handlers must avoid inhalation and skin contact, use appropriate protective gear, and ensure compatibility by keeping LCO away from strong oxidizing agents to prevent hazardous reactions.
